Job Description:
Job Title – Lead - Software Engineering
Leverage emerging technologies and provide solutions to enable Customer Satisfaction, drive Scale & Efficiency and Business Results.
The Purpose of This Role
Data Engineering & Exchange group within Workplace Solutions Business Unit is focused on building and maintaining the Enterprise Data environments like Operational Data Store, Warehouse and Data Lake which are essential for business reporting and analytics capability. Our technology teams interact regularly with Business Analysts, Architects, Data Modelers, Scrum Master and other engineers from various teams across the globe to deliver the solutions which will delight our customers.
The Value You Deliver
As a Lead Software engineer, you will be responsible for
Support the system and debug issues
Ability to navigate through code and analyze the production issues and support
Accountability and ownerships of task
Very Good Analytical Skills
Ability to work independently
Excellent technical and communication skills
Ability to create and maintain documentation wherever necessary
Should be innovative and works as collaborator with Scrum team
The Skills that are Key to this role
Technical / Behavioral
You care deeply about doing excellent work with excellent people.
A minimum of 5 years of design & development experience.
You have extensive experience in SpringBoot, Angular (RXJS) / Java, RESTful services / Oracle SQL & PLSQL and deep familiarity in at least one other.
Ability to set ambitious standards in applying practices across the squad in areas such as Unit testing, Automation, ATDD, DevOps, CI/CD, design, and code reviews.
Exposure to Cloud Technologies such as AWS (Amazon Web Services) and Kubernetes would be an advantage.
You enjoy working in Agile Teams, focused on delivery incremental business value.
You are a strong collaborator and build positive strong relationships.
You enjoy mentoring and helping to develop talent at all levels.
You have effective communication skills and can convey technical concepts with stakeholders and influence meaningful discussions with partners.
You have experience in breaking down high-level requirements into solutions.
You have experience in leading the design of enterprise solutions across the stack.
Ability to work on complex business and technical domain, Investment Management/ Financial Business Domain would be beneficial, but it is not required.
You should be able to effectively communicate on emails and/or orally with team members and stakeholders
You should be able to quickly learn and adapt to new technologies
The Skills that are Good To Have for this role
Understanding of Agile methodology and working in scrum teams
Experience on using tools like JIRA, Jenkins
How Your Work Impacts the Organization
WS (Workplace Solutions) helps our customers save and invest through workplace retirement savings plans, build lifetime relationships with customers and provide employers with cost-effective, integrated employee benefit solutions. WS serves customers online, over the phone, and through a nationwide network of investor centers. WS is also committed to helping drive employee retirement readiness by delivering leading-edge financial solutions to employers, including recordkeeping, cash management products and services and personal advisory services (PAS).
The Expertise We’re Looking For
6 plus years of IT experience
Bachelor degree in Computer science or any other discipline
Full Stack
Location: Bangalore
Shift timings: 11:00 am - 8:00pm